Arena Plaza, Hungary's largest shopping and entertainment centre will be managed by Cushman & Wakefield from 1st July on behalf of UK based investment fund manager Lanebridge Investment Management (Lanebridge). Cushman & Wakefield replaces the incumbent agent which has managed the scheme since 2007.

The 66,000 sqm shopping and leisure centre is by far the largest centre in Hungary and is regarded as offering the most extensive tenant line up under a single roof. Amongst the 200 shops are leading retailers, including Peek & Cloppenburg, M&S, Tesco, Zara, H&M, Bershka, Douglas, Promod, Mango and Swarovski. In addition to cafes and restaurants, there is also a 23 screen multiplex cinema plus the only 3D IMAX in Hungary.

Cushman & Wakefield will provide integrated property management, leasing and retail asset management expertise, working closely with Lanebridge and Erna Balla, the newly appointed Shopping Centre Manger.
